Warning Signs You Need Crawl Space Water Damage Repair

Crawl space water damage can be sneaky - it can take months or even years to notice the signs. But if you catch it early, you can prevent costly repairs and health hazards. Here are some warning signs you need crawl space water damage repair:

Musty Odors That Won't Go Away

Don't ignore musty odors in your crawl space - they're a sign of moisture and potential mold growth. If you notice a persistent smell, it's time to call our team.

Water Stains on Walls and Ceilings

Water stains are a clear sign of water damage in your crawl space. If you notice any discoloration or staining on your walls or ceilings, it's time to act.

Mold Growth in Your Crawl Space

Mold growth is a serious health hazard that can spread quickly through your home. If you notice any mold or mildew in your crawl space, call our team immediately.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ring is a sign of water damage in your crawl space. If you notice any uneven or sagging flooring, it's time to call our team.

High Humidity Levels

High humidity levels in your crawl space can lead to mold growth and health hazards. If you notice any unusual moisture or humidity levels, call our team to investigate.

Crawl Space Water Damage Repair Cost in Alpine, NJ

The cost of crawl space water damage repair can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Alpine, NJ. Here are some estimated price ranges for common crawl space water damage repair services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Removal $500 - $2,500 Size of affected area, amount of standing water
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 - $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 - $2,000 Size of affected area, type of debris
Restoration and Repairs $2,000 - $10,000 Severity of damage, size of affected area
Inspection and Documentation $200 - $1,000 Size of affected area, complexity of damage

Common Questions About Crawl Space Water Damage Repair

Q: What causes crawl space water damage?

A: Crawl space water damage can be caused by a variety of factors, including heavy rainfall, burst pipes, and poor drainage. Our team will work with you to identify the source of the damage and develop a plan to prevent it from happening again in the future.

Q: How long does crawl space water damage repair take?

A: The length of time required for crawl space water damage repair can vary dep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. In general, our team can complete repairs within 3-5 days, but this may be longer in more complex cases.

Q: Is crawl space water damage covered by insurance?

A: Yes, crawl space water damage is typically covered by homeowner's insurance. Our team will work with you and your insurance company to ensure that all damage is properly documented and that you receive the compensation you deserve.

Q: Can I prevent crawl space water damage?

A: Yes, there are steps you can take to prevent crawl space water damage, including ensuring proper drainage, inspecting your home regularly for signs of damage, and addressing any issues quickly. Our team can also provide guidance on how to prevent future damage.
